Energy Management System in the Electric Power Business

JFE Engineering has developed and operates a system in which electric power generated at renewable energy power plants built by the company or procured from other companies is provided to retail customers.
The Supply and Demand Operation System automatically creates and provides plans to maximize profit by taking into account the balance between customers’ electricity demand and supply.
The ESP System minimizes electricity generation and procurement costs in an integrated, multi-site energy network service that provides electricity and heat (steam and hotwater) to customers’ multiple plant locations.
The EMS System controls the charging and discharging of electricity to and from a storage battery within the customer’s plant to offset spikes in usage during peak hours and predicts solar power generation volumes to optimize charge and discharge plans for storage batteries installed in solar systems.
By maximizing usage of digital technologies, we are refining these systems and linking their operation both to use energy more efficiently and to strengthen business competitiveness.
We are also building an environment that makes it possible to calculate revenue and expenses from transaction data collected by the Supply and Demand Operation System and to confirm on a dashboard daily revenue and expenses at the retail electricity business.
Displaying this data on large monitors in the head office will raise awareness of profitability among all employees and maximize business performance.
